a DCWs and adiabatic couplers. W1,2 is the width of the first and second waveguide, and d is the gap distance between them. The DCWs are marked by the dashed rectangle. Ports Ι and ΙΙ correspond to the first and second waveguides, respectively. The blue line with arrows in the right panel shows the evolution trajectory, where its projection onto (β ⁄ κ, γ ⁄ κ) plane is marked by the yellow line. b, c Simulated field distribution of Ex when the light is injected into port Ι from the left side (b) and from the right side (c) at 1550 nm
